Watch it be something totally out of the box, e.g. similar to no stats on armor, weapons dont have dps only abilities(hamstring, fire arrow), and then mobs wont have hp only a 'hit count' say 10 hits kills a kobold and 50 on an orc and so-on.
That way, even when you are tier5 you could still be overrun solo by 10 kobolds, but maybe your tier5 mace has some abilities to help mitigate crowds.
Edit: And it falls into the 'as long as a healer helps do dmg' (attacks) they'll be participating, and cuts down on gear/dps inflation. And maybe certain affects, like fire, count as 2 hits vs a mob w/ fire weakness.

why? if the army of PCs attacks a single area, then this new next-gen AI should flank them right?
Too hard to effectively balance. Let's say an uber guild goes out and crushes everything they meet based mainly off great communication and numbers(they get new recruits daily for the grind because they are 'winning'. When they get to a raid, then they just recruit locals as well. Suddenly EQN has the same problems Eve did in handling way too many people in one area. The boss either goes down fairly quickly, ends up being a FF11 boss that is virtually unkillable, or they make a system where 'reinforcements' are quickly spawned to make this harder. Any way you make it, there will probably be massive issues that are extremely hard to balance.

Instancing at least some of the fight saves a lot of troubles.
